...so assuming i'd run into rusty hardware/hard to access,i got the truck on my buddies hoist to install the Calvert shocks.
Turned out to be one of the easier jobs thus far! 20 min swap
Drilling the Calvert bushings to 14mm did the trick.
While i had a trip permit i went back to the local scrap yard to weigh the truck again to see how much i've knocked out of it.
So bone stock with half a tank 4800 lbs...
Minus the sway bar,cat-back,helper leafs/blocks,trailer hitch,spare tire and bracket and box liner,jack etc,with Bogarts,tank on empty 4220 lbs!!!
Its a very reputable business so i'm hoping the scale is good...
Kinda shocked though
